Who’s Going to Lead on Climate Change?

by Paul R. Pillar
A common argument made by some of those opposed to the United States reducing its greenhouse gas emissions—even by opponents who do not try to deny the fact of human-induced global warming—is that U.S. action would be useless as long as other major emitting countries continue their polluting ways. This argument received a sharp blow when the Obama administration reached an agreement with the biggest emitter—China—about reducing emissions from coal-fired power plants, which have been the largest single component of China’s poisoning of the atmosphere. This week, meeting on the fringes of the nuclear security summit in Washington, Presidents Obama and Xi Jinping reaffirmed their seriousness on the issue by pledging to sign the Paris agreement on climate change on the first day this multilateral accord opens for signature. President Xi said, “As the two biggest economies, China and the U.S. have a responsibility to work together.”http://lobelog.com/whos-going-to-lead-on-climate-change/#more-33701
